Transaction 22e14f34939716926373bf53bbc0a4d8eb17ac31e093363efee625a260130a08
1 Input
2 Outputs
- 22e14f34939716926373bf53bbc0a4d8eb17ac31e093363efee625a260130a08:0
- 22e14f34939716926373bf53bbc0a4d8eb17ac31e093363efee625a260130a08:1
value 29751
address 1HB63xBTVpEMCtxdmoB36o14RUGmUMQK4D
value 751465
address 1MphaZxm4S46B2a7N3a9HGamK7LH5kCo1U